Use of Cookies and Similar Technologies

Spinsino uses cookies and similar technologies to ensure and improve the functionality and user-friendliness of our website. Cookies are small data packets stored by your web browser on your device. They enable us to manage your session, remember your language preferences, and collect general visitor statistics. Functional cookies are essential for the basic operation of the site, while performance cookies give us insight into how our services are used.

In addition to operational and analytical cookies, Spinsino also uses advertising cookies to show you personalised promotions that match your interests and activities on our site. You always retain control over the acceptance of cookies via your browser settings or through our specific cookie settings. However, restricting cookies may affect your interaction with our website. Rights of Data Subjects

In accordance with privacy legislation, including the GDPR, as a data subject, you have extensive rights regarding your personal data stored at Spinsino. You have the right to access your data, the right to correct inaccuracies, and the right to supplement incomplete information. In certain situations, you may also request the erasure of your data, the restriction of processing, or object to specific processing activities. These rights enable you to maintain control over your personal information.

Furthermore, you have the right to data portability, which means you can receive your data in a structured and commonly used format. Where processing is based on your consent, you can withdraw this consent at any time without affecting the lawfulness of processing before its withdrawal.
